What is server-side tracking and why does it matter?
Server-side tracking sends conversion data from your server directly to platforms like Meta and Google, instead of relying only on browser-based pixels that ad blockers and privacy settings increasingly block. It typically recovers a meaningful share of conversions that browser-only tracking misses, which directly improves ad platform optimization.

What are Enhanced Conversions and do I need them?
Enhanced Conversions is Google's method for improving conversion measurement accuracy using hashed first-party data. If you're running Google Ads at any meaningful spend, it's a standard, low-effort setup that improves bidding accuracy — we include it as part of tracking implementation.
